Francisco Patrício

Partner | Lisbon

Francisco Patrício is a non-executive member of the Board of Directors of Abreu Advogados.

Partner since 2011, he works primarily in real estate and corporate law, insolvency, restructuring and litigation.

He has extensive experience in restructuring and insolvency in Portugal and internationally. He provides advice on an ongoing basis to a wide range of clients including some of the largest groups in the Portuguese economy who have sought advice in pre-insolvency phases (SIREVEs, PERs or PEAPs) or during insolvency itself. He also has experience in the acquisition and sales of NPL portfolios as well as in negotiating with creditors during the restructuring process.

As regards his experience in corporate and real estate law, he has focused primarily on investment in real estate in Portugal on behalf of foreign clients. He provides advisory services ranging from the selection of assets (with the relevant signatures of letters of intent, NDAs, promissory agreements and other undertakings), their acquisition by various means, including the investment funds in companies based either in Portugal or abroad, the drafting of all types of guarantees (where financing is involved), shareholders’ agreements, investment agreements and the creation of various capital holding structures.

He began his career as a lawyer in litigation, an area in which he has maintained consistent focus, dealing with both civil and corporate litigation, representing a diverse client base including banks, insurance companies, investment funds, public and private sector companies, construction companies, family businesses and private clients.

Since 2020, he is a member of INSOL Europe Council, being the first Portuguese elected to this role.
